The International Olympic Committee’s Response To Peng Shuai’s Allegations

Tuesday, November 30, 2021, By Sophie Gomprecht
Share
Falk College of Sport and Human DynamicsSport Management

Rick Burton, David B. Falk Endowed Professor of Sport Management in Falk College, was quoted in two New York Times stories, “Are the Knicks and Lakers Really Worth $5 Billion?,” and “Will Olympics Sponsors Face Blowback Over Peng Shuai?.” Additionally, he was interviewed on CNN’s New Day regarding the Olympics and Peng Shuai.

Burton, who worked as the chief marketing officer for the U.S. Olympic Committee in 2008, discussed the allegations brought out by tennis star Peng Shuai and her recent disappearance following these allegations. Burton said, “It doesn’t matter where the games are, there’s controversy that something is not right.” Burton went on to say that if you are a top sponsor for International Olympic Committee, “you know what you’re getting into.”
